In remembrance of Aunt Mary


A few days ago, Aunt Mary (my maternal aunt and godmother) lost her year-and-a-half long battle with cancer. Since we were told at the end of April that she'd been started on "end of life" procedures (she was in an assisted living facility) it didn't come as a shock, but still the news has hit me harder than I expected. There are layers to this grief I can't even begin to express right now.

Which is actually kind of funny when I think about it - when I was younger, I used to follow her around and regale her with long, drawn out stories about anything that happened to be in my head (which later became known as, "chicken salad sandwich stories"), but I've spent the better part of two days trying, and the words won't come. I'm sure she'd be amused at the irony of me being at a loss for words.

So instead, I'm sharing some of my favorite pictures of her from the recent throwback posts I've been doing.
